With reference to the above
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"With reference to the above" is correct and usable in written English.
It is typically used to refer back to previously mentioned information or context in a formal or professional setting. Example: "With reference to the above, I would like to clarify my position on the matter discussed."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Use "With reference to the above" primarily in formal writing, such as academic papers, legal documents, or business reports, to maintain a professional tone.
Common error
Avoid using "With reference to the above" in casual conversation or informal writing, as it can sound overly stilted and unnatural. Opt for simpler alternatives like "As I mentioned earlier" or "Regarding that" in less formal settings.

Linguistic Context
The phrase "With reference to the above" functions as a transitional phrase or discourse marker. It's used to connect a current statement to previously presented information, creating a logical link and ensuring coherence. Ludwig AI confirms its correct and usable nature.

FAQs
How can I use "With reference to the above" in a sentence?
You can use "With reference to the above" to connect a current statement to previously mentioned information, for example, "With reference to the above, we can conclude that further research is needed".
What are some alternatives to "With reference to the above"?
Alternatives include "regarding the above", "in relation to the preceding information", or "concerning what has been stated", depending on the specific context.
Is "With reference to the above" too formal for everyday writing?
Yes, "With reference to the above" is generally considered formal. In everyday writing, consider using simpler alternatives like "as mentioned earlier" or "regarding that".
How does "With reference to the above" differ from "In light of the above"?
"With reference to the above" generally introduces a connection to previously mentioned information. "In light of the above" implies that the subsequent statement is a conclusion or action taken based on the previous information. The alternative "in light of the foregoing", however, is a much more formal version of the alternative "in light of the above".
